This vintage volume contains Lord Dunsany’s 1937 novel, 'My Ireland'. Edward John Moreton Drax Plunkett (1878 - 1957) was an Irish writer and dramatist, most famous for the novels, mostly in the fantasy genre, that he published under the pen name ’Lord Dunsany’. A prolific writer, he published more than eighty books and many hundreds of short stories, as well as numerous plays, novels, and essays. The chapters of this book include: ’A. E., Tara’, ’St. Patrick’, ’Old Mickey’, ’Francis Ledwidge’, ’How the Students came to Trim’, ’A Lapse of Memory’, ’Jack-Snipe’, ’Woodcock’, ’Gray Lags’, ’Business’, ’John Watson’, ’The State of the Moon’, ’Swans’, etcetera.
